Ministry of Justice Holds Correction Reform Committee Appointment Ceremony... Professor Lee Soo-jung Appointed as Chairperson

[Asia Economy Reporter Kim Hyung-min] On the 21st, the Ministry of Justice held an appointment ceremony for the 'Ministry of Justice Correctional Reform Committee,' a correctional administration review and advisory body, at the main conference room of the Government Gwacheon Complex.
The committee consists of a total of 16 members, including 13 external experts with extensive academic knowledge and experience in correctional policy and 3 internal members. The term of the members is one year, and the chairperson is Professor Lee Soo-jung of the Department of Criminal Psychology at Kyonggi University.
At the first meeting following the appointment ceremony, the members reviewed the current status of the Correction Headquarters' work and discussed future operation plans for the Correctional Reform Committee.
After the meeting, Professor Lee said, "The work stress of correctional officers is considerable, which is a major obstacle to the rehabilitation of inmates," and added, "We will seek ways to change the organization and system into one that can maintain order among inmates while enabling rehabilitation."

Minister of Justice Han Dong-hoon said at the appointment ceremony, "Although corrections play an important role in society, it has been regrettable that it has been pushed to the back compared to other fields," and added, "I hope that through the operation of the Correctional Reform Committee, correctional officers can take greater pride in their work."
